Community of Madrid - Diaz Ayuso - Korea - Korean audiovisual industry

The president of the Community of Madrid, Isabel Díaz Ayuso, has led a delegation that has aimed to present to the Korean audiovisual industry the facilities and benefits that filming in the Spanish capital entails.

Diaz Ayuso, during his institutional trip to South Korea, has visited the facilities of Climax Studio in Seoul, a leading company in the audiovisual sector of the Asian country, and has opened the door to a future collaboration. The activity of this South Korean company is focused on the creation of high-quality content for film and television, with great export potential aimed at all types of audiences.

In conversations with representatives of the Korean audiovisual industry, the regional Executive has announced that it is studying whether there co-productions between Madrid and Seoul for films and series with the support of Madrid Film Office, as well as a training exchange y talent search through the ECAM, the School of Cinematography and Audiovisual of the Community of Madrid. "We have presented Madrid as a filming destination because it has many contrasts and many facilities to be a place, in fact, the most important place now in number in Spain, for long production filming and also for short films and audiovisual series," he said. Diaz Ayuso.

There is still work to doThe president stated: “Madrid raises a lot of interest, but it is still largely unknown here, in the same way that everything that the cultural audiovisual sector is achieving in Korea, we have not yet fully seen in Spain.
